Product Description
Zerotech designed the Vengeance series to boast class-leading features without breaking the bank. The 4-20X50 PHR II model comes equipped with a second focal plane (SFP) reticle, which allows for precise shooting without needing constant adjustments. Its flexible magnification range of 4x to 20x makes it suitable for various shooting scenarios, from close-range targets at 100 yards to accurate shots at 1,000 yards.
Key Features and Specifications of ZEROTECH VENGEANCE 4-20X50 PHR II
Focal Plane Type: Second Focal Plane (SFP)
Reticle Options:
- PHR II reticle (standard)
- PHR II Illuminated reticle (for low-light situations)
- R3 reticles (available in both standard and illuminated types)
Objective Lens: 50mm diameter for superior light transmission, enhancing visibility during low-light conditions.
Main Tube Diameter: 30mm, known for providing improved stability and durability.
Weight: 28.2 oz, offering a balance between robustness and manageability.
Price Point: Competitive pricing at R8,999.00 ensures it's an attractive option for serious shooters.
This rifle scope's illuminated reticle is particularly useful during twilight hunting hours, while the generous 90mm eye relief enhances user comfort for extended sessions at the range. Together, these features make the Zerotech Vengeance a highly capable instrument for shooting enthusiasts.

User Experience and Handling
User experience is paramount, and the Zerotech Vengeance 4-20X50 PHR II excels in this area. The scope offers straightforward adjustments for elevation and windage, featuring a generous 70 MOA range in both settings. This means shooters can accurately dial in their shots across various distances—making it effective for everything from target practice to competitive shooting.
In addition, the Fast Focus diopter allows for swift reticle adjustments. This feature enhances the shooting experience by minimizing downtime, thus supporting both competitive and casual shooters who want to maximize their time on target.
